3. When in CD mode or AUX mode, once audio playback has ceased and the unit has stood idle for approximately 20 minutes, it will switch into a ‘power-down’ power saving mode. 4. To wake the unit up, press the /RESUME button. GPS02...
If you are not going to use the CD Boombox for an extended period, please remove the batteries to avoid damage. Caution: Danger of explosion if battery is incorrectly replaced. Replace only with the same or equivalent type. GPS02...

The volume output is affected by the volume level on the source EG: MP3 player so make sure that is set to about 70-80% ( not too loud to avoid distortion ). 4. Adjust the VOLUME control on the unit to the required listening level. GPS02...
Clean the disc, it may be dirty. If scratched try another disc. Static interference when listening to the This is caused by poor reception. Re-locate the radio antenna or if that fails try moving the CD boombox to a different location. GPS02...
